ive been reading around and i came to the conclusion that my aftermarket o2 housing may be the problem for my boost drop.....i think the waste gate is letting out too much exhaust for it to keep boost up......so i guess i have to wait to put my gt turbo in to get a external waste gate so i can hold boost......my car in the past held 20 till redline but also since i put the o2 housing in its been dropping a pound but w/e i like the quicker spooling from the o2housing any ways......its just some thing that i will have to deal with........your not gonna die from boost drop and you wont blow your motor .......so w/e
